Plymouth man to face sexual offence charges in court

A 70-year-old man from Plymouth is due in court next month accused of sexual offences over a 27-year period.

Alan Harris, of Thorn Park, has been summonsed before Plymouth Magistrates’ Court on 23 September to face a total of 20 charges.

They include indecent assault and sexual assault on males over 16, rape, and sexual assault on a female over 16.

The charges relate to incidents reported to have taken place in Plymouth between 1988 and 2015, involving nine people.

We would remind people that there should be no speculation or sharing of information online which could prejudice these proceedings. By law, any alleged victim of a sexual crime is automatically granted anonymity for life.
